## Handover Note: Customer-Concentration Risk

From: R. Valtis, outgoing director
To: incoming director, cc finance team

Quick flag before I hand over the keys: Orastone Fabrication now accounts for just under 40% of revenue, up from 28% two years ago. Great customer, but if they wobble, so do we. We've started courting mid-size accounts in the Fennbrook corridor and loosened minimum-order terms to attract them. Finance should keep modeling a scenario where Orastone cuts volume by half. There's one strategic angle you'll need straight away.

internal memo for kajep-tawip: The renewal with Holaelix Group closes at $10 million a year, 5 percent below the last contract. Project Wenael slips by two quarters because of the tooling delay.

Subject: Slimmed base images shipping this week

Hi all,

The Ostrander base images have been rebuilt on the minimal runtime — average size dropped from 890MB to 210MB. Shell utilities are gone, so debug with the ephemeral toolbox container instead. Rebase your service images before Friday's cut and confirm your healthchecks still pass. Pull the new base using the tag below.

build token for tajeg-bajep: htk14_409ba9df6b8acb

// CRASH_BATCH_FLUSH_INTERVAL_MS controls how often the Pebbleworks mobile
// client drains queued crash reports to the Larkspur ingest tier. Lowering
// this risks battery drain on older devices; raising it delays symbolication
// and skews the weekly sync dashboards. We settled on 45s after the Quillford
// field trial showed negligible data loss. Any change requires sign-off from
// the pipeline rotation. The value below was validated against the following
// reference build.

trace token, yahog-kagep: htk31_5e48fcce7f3b067cef6eb9ffad9373c

**Facilities ticket — Data-centre cage visit**

Priority: Medium. Requestor: infrastructure team, Halverstone site. Two engineers from Cindral Hosting need access to Cage 7 on Thursday, 10:00–14:00, to swap failed drives. Escort required at all times; log entry and exit in the cage register. Tools must be checked at the security desk. Grant the escort the temporary cage keypad code below.

turnstile pass: bdg-YEOZLM-79341408